The Dubai Mall
The Dubai Mall is the world’s largest mall by total area. With over 1,200 shops, 200+ restaurants, a massive aquarium, an ice rink, and a cinema complex, a day here barely scratches the surface. The luxury fashion zone is exceptional — Chanel, Hermes, Louis Vuitton, Prada — all the global houses are represented.
Mall of the Emirates
Home to the famous Ski Dubai indoor ski slope — five slopes, a chairlift, and regular snowfall — making it a surreal experience in the middle of the Arabian desert. Excellent mid-to-high end retail, a strong food court, and great cinema make this a consistent favourite.
Ibn Battuta Mall
One of Dubai’s most architecturally distinctive malls, themed around the journeys of the 14th-century Arab explorer. Six courts represent China, India, Persia, Egypt, Tunisia, and Andalusia — each with spectacular themed decor.
Gold and Spice Souqs — Deira
For an entirely different shopping experience, the traditional souqs of Deira are extraordinary. The Gold Souk has hundreds of shops glittering with gold jewellery and diamond pieces. Prices are generally lower than in mall jewellery stores and bargaining is acceptable.
Shopping Tips
The Dubai Shopping Festival in January to February offers city-wide sales of up to 90% off. VAT in the UAE is 5% and tourists can claim this back at the airport for purchases over AED 250.
